The Actor’s Academy at MiraCosta College is an intense summer program that has been lovingly

called “actor bootcamp.” It is designed for actors who are talented and trainable. Experience is

not a prerequisite for admission.

Facts:

Actor’s Academy runs Monday-Friday, for 5 weeks, 9am-7pm.

Dates for summer 2022 are June 13-July 15.

There is a performance in the final week of the session, July 13-14.

Classes Include:

  •  Movement for the Stage

  •  Voice and Diction

  •  Shakespearean Acting Lab (1 st year students)

  •  Advanced Acting Lab (2 nd year students)

  •  Rehearsal and Performance

Audition Requirements

 

  •  2 contrasting monologues, not to exceed 3 minutes total length. For the 2022 auditions, second year (Track II) students are not required to do Shakespeare.

  •  Interview- we will ask you a simple question to get to know why you wantto do Actor’s Academy or what you hope to get out of a summer experience like this

  •  Improvisation- we will call you on to the stage with 3-5 other actors to work on an improvisation together. We are looking for your ability to work on a team, take the stage when necessary and give the stage when appropriate

  • You will be asked to fill out an application on your arrival. Please come 10-15 minutes early for your audition to get this done.

A Typical Week

 

Monday-Friday

9:00-11:30 MOVEMENT

11:30-12:30 LUNCH

12:30-2:35 VOICE

2:35-2:45 BREAK

2:45-4:50 ACTING LAB (occasional scene seminar)

5:00-6:55 REHEARSAL

Notice how short the breaks are. There is not really time to run errands during the day.

 

Actor’s Academy Dress Code

 

There is a strict dress code that applies to all students who are accepted into the program.

While it may seem unusual to you, it is typical of conservatories to require students to dress in

this neutral manner. It will keep you from “costuming” yourself for class each day and set you

up for working in a more professional manner. You will start to enjoy the freedom of crawling

out of bed and being worry free about your attire for the day.
